Where is Doullens - Place Saint-Martin?
Where is Doullens - Place Saint-Martin located?
Doullens - Place Saint-Martin, Picardie, France (approx. 50.15401°, 2.3426°)
Where is Doullens - Place Saint-Martin on the map?
{"latitude":50.15401,"longitude":2.3426,"title":"Doullens - Place Saint-Martin"}